Heinz Leftover Gravy: Delicious Zero-Waste Recipes & Ideas

Leftover Heinz gravy brings instant comfort to everyday meals, turning simple reheated dishes into familiar, satisfying bowls. This guide explores how to recognize, store, and safely reheat this classic store cupboard staple.

Heinz gravy has long been a kitchen staple, valued for its consistent flavor and smooth texture. Understanding how to handle leftovers helps you reduce waste while keeping the taste you expect from this iconic brand.

Identifying Leftover Heinz Gravy

Visual and Smell Checks

Check for separation, mold, or an off smell before reheating. A slight separation is normal, but a sour or unusual odor suggests the gravy should be discarded for safety.

Packaging and Dating

Note when you opened or cooked the gravy and write a use-by date on the container. This simple habit makes it easier to track freshness and avoid serving expired product.

Safe Storage Practices

Refrigeration Tips

Cool gravy quickly in shallow containers and place it in the coldest part of the refrigerator. Properly covered gravy retains moisture and reduces the risk of bacterial growth.

Portioning for Convenience

Divide larger batches into smaller portions so you only reheat what you need. Smaller portions cool faster and are easier to integrate into weekly meal plans.

Reheating Methods and Techniques

Stovetop Reheating

Warm leftover Heinz gravy gently in a saucepan, stirring often, until it reaches a simmer. Stirring prevents sticking and helps restore a smooth texture.

Microwave Reheating

Use a microwave-safe bowl, cover loosely, and heat in short intervals, stirring between each burst. This approach reduces hot spots and helps avoid splattering.

Practical Tips for Everyday Use

  • Label containers with the date you stored the gravy.
  • Use shallow containers to speed up cooling before refrigeration.
  • Reheat gravy slowly over low to medium heat while stirring.
  • Freeze portions in flat bags to save space and thaw faster.
  • Taste and adjust seasoning after reheating for consistent flavor.

Can I freeze leftover Heinz gravy for later use?

Yes, you can freeze Heinz gravy in airtight containers for up to 2–3 months. Thaw it in the refrigerator overnight and reheat slowly while stirring for the best consistency.

How can I tell if my leftover gravy has gone bad?

Discard gravy that smells sour, shows visible mold, or has an unusual texture. When in doubt, it is safer to prepare a fresh batch rather than risk consuming spoiled product.

Can I add extra seasoning after reheating leftover gravy?

Yes, you can adjust salt, pepper, or other seasonings after reheating. Small additions can refresh flavor that may dull during storage or reheating.

Is it safe to reheat gravy more than once?

Avoid reheating gravy multiple times, as each cycle increases the risk of bacterial growth and texture changes. Reheat only the amount you plan to use in a single meal.
